Abstract

The utility model relates to a portable engineering cost budgets instrument strorage device, the power distribution box comprises a box body, the bottom half four corners is equipped with the universal wheel, its characterized in that: the four corners of the bottom of the box body are provided with vertical sliding grooves, sliding columns are connected in the sliding grooves in a sliding mode, the universal wheels are fixedly connected to the bottoms of the sliding columns, and the sliding grooves are used for the sliding columns and the universal wheels to retract; a rotating groove is formed in the side wall of the box body and is communicated with the sliding groove, the rotating groove is perpendicular to the sliding groove, a fixing assembly is arranged in the rotating groove, and a sliding column extending out of the sliding groove or a sliding column retracting into the sliding groove is fixed through the fixing assembly; the tank bottom of sliding tray is equipped with buffering subassembly, through buffering subassembly cushions the sliding column of retraction sliding tray. The utility model has the advantages that the box body can not be moved by the taking tool of the working personnel when the box body is placed on the table, thereby bringing convenience to the working personnel.

Detailed Description
The present invention will be described in further detail with reference to the accompanying drawings.
Referring to fig. 1, the portable engineering cost budgeting tool storage device disclosed by the utility model comprises a box body 1, universal wheels 2 are arranged at four corners of the bottom of the box body 1, vertical sliding grooves 3 are respectively arranged at four corners of the bottom of the box body 1, sliding columns 4 are connected in the sliding grooves 3 in a sliding manner, the universal wheels 2 are fixedly connected to the bottoms of the sliding columns 4, and the sliding grooves 3 are used for the sliding columns 4 and the universal wheels 2 to retract; the side wall of the box body 1 is provided with a rotating groove 5, the rotating groove 5 is communicated with the sliding groove 3, and the rotating groove 5 is perpendicular to the sliding groove 3. A plurality of backing plates 19 are fixedly connected to the bottom of the box 1.
When the sliding groove 3 is stretched out to sliding column 4 and sliding column 4 bottom fixed connection's universal wheel 2, universal wheel 2 rotates and can drive box 1 and remove, and it is more convenient when messenger carries and removes box 1. When sliding column 4 and universal wheel 2 along with the movable pulley during retraction in the sliding tray 3 together, the backing plate 19 of box 1 bottom is used for supporting box 1, and backing plate 19 bottom is the rubber layer, and when box 1 placed when the desktop uses, backing plate 19 and ground contact, the rubber of backing plate 19 bottom increases the frictional force of backing plate 19 and desktop, makes box 1 more firm stable when placing on the desktop, makes things convenient for the staff to use.
The lifting handle 20 is fixedly connected to the box body 1, and a worker can conveniently lift the box body 1.
Referring to fig. 2 and 3, a fixing assembly is provided in the rotation groove 5, and the sliding column 4 extending out of the sliding groove 3 or the sliding column 4 retracting into the sliding groove 3 is fixed by the fixing assembly. The fixing assembly comprises a fixing block 6, the fixing block 6 is hinged to one end, far away from the sliding groove 3, of the rotating groove 5, a fixing groove 7 is formed in the side face of the sliding column 4, the fixing groove 7 is horizontally formed, and the fixing block 6 is in inserting fit with the fixing groove 7; the fixing groove 7 comprises a first groove 8 and a second groove 9, the first groove 8 is positioned above the second groove 9, and when the free end of the fixing block 6 is spliced with the first groove 8, the universal wheel 2 extends out of the sliding groove 3; when the free end of the fixed block 6 is inserted into the second groove 9, the universal wheel 2 retracts into the sliding groove 3.
The arrangement of the first groove 8 and the second groove 9 enables the fixing block 6 to fix the sliding column 4 in a state of extending out of the sliding groove 3 and the fixing column when retracting into the sliding groove 3. The fixing block 6 is rotatable along a hinge axis with the rotation groove 5, and when the fixing block 6 is rotated and inserted into the first groove 8 or the second groove 9, the fixing of the sliding post 4 is achieved. When the fixed block 6 is inserted into the first groove 8, the sliding column 4 and the universal wheel 2 are positioned to extend out of the sliding groove 3, and when the fixed block 6 is inserted into the second groove 9, the sliding column 4 and the universal wheel 2 are positioned to retract into the sliding groove 3. Through making sliding column 4 slide in sliding tray 3, rethread fixed block 6 is fixed sliding column 4's different states, makes box 1 can be nimble carry the state or place and carry out switching between the state of working at the table.
The fixed block 6 is the triangle-shaped piece, and the thickness of fixed block 6 is from being close to fixed slot 7 to keeping away from the position of fixed slot 7 and thickening gradually, and when fixed block 6 pegged graft in to fixed slot 7, in the fixed slot 7 was inserted earlier to thinner one end, the thicker part of in-process that inserts fixed slot 7 gradually at fixed block 6 reentrants fixed slot 7. The fixing groove 7 is formed in a shape adapted to the fixing piece.
The hinge shaft of the fixing block 6 and the rotating groove 5 is provided with a torsion spring 10, and when the torsion spring 10 is in a natural state and the fixing block 6 and the fixing groove 7 are positioned on the same horizontal plane, the fixing block 6 is inserted into the fixing groove 7. Torsional spring 10 plays the effect that resets to fixed block 6, and when the fixed block 6 of pegging graft in sliding tray 3 rotated out, torsional spring 10 was compressed, and when the adjustment was finished the free end of fixed block 6 and fixed slot 7 aligned, send out fixed block 6, under the restoring force of torsional spring 10, fixed block 6 can rotate to the cooperation of pegging graft with fixed slot 7 along the articulated shaft with rotating groove 5. The fixing of the sliding column 4 is more convenient.
Vertical guide grooves 17 are formed in the wall of the sliding groove 3, guide blocks 18 are integrally formed on the side faces of the sliding columns 4, and the guide blocks 18 are connected into the guide grooves 17 in a sliding mode. The guide block 18 and the guide groove 17 are arranged to guide the sliding of the sliding column 4, so that the sliding of the sliding column 4 in the sliding groove 3 is not dislocated or deviated. The guide block 18 is a dovetail block, the guide block 18 is arranged along the length direction of the sliding column 4, the guide groove 17 is a dovetail groove matched with the dovetail block, and the dovetail groove and the dovetail block are arranged to prevent the sliding column 4 from rotating or being separated from the sliding groove 3.
The tank bottom of sliding tray 3 is equipped with buffering subassembly, cushions sliding column 4 that retracts into sliding tray 3 through buffering subassembly. The buffer assembly comprises a buffer plate 11, the buffer plate 11 is connected in the sliding groove 3 in a sliding mode, the buffer plate 11 is located above the sliding column 4, and a rubber pad 12 is arranged on the surface, facing the sliding column 4, of the buffer plate 11. A buffer spring 13 is arranged in the sliding groove 3, and the buffer spring 13 is connected with the groove bottom of the sliding groove 3 and the surface of the buffer plate 11 far away from the sliding column 4.
Buffer board 11 plays the effect of speed reduction and buffering to sliding column 4 of retraction sliding tray 3, insert first inslot 8 when fixed block 6, sliding column 4 and sliding column 4 the universal wheel 2 of tip are in when stretching out the state, stir fixed block 6 and make fixed block 6 shift out from fixed slot 7, box 1 moves down under self gravity, sliding column 4 and buffer board 11's lower surface butt, make buffer spring 13 compressed under sliding column 4's impact, compressed buffer spring 13 plays the effect of buffering to sliding column 4's impact, reduce the impact of sliding column 4 and sliding tray 3's cell wall.
Be equipped with horizontally observation window 14 on the lateral wall of box 1, observation window 14 is located and rotates the lateral wall that groove 5 is adjacent, and observation window 14 and fixed slot 7 are located same horizontal plane, and sliding column 4 is including being used for scribbling two first painting region 15 and a plurality of second painting region 16 of different colours respectively, and two first painting region 15 and two fixed slots 7 are located same horizontal plane, and sliding column 4 is the second painting region 16 except that first painting region 15.
The number of the first colored regions 15 is two, the number of the second colored regions 16 is three, the two first colored regions 15 are respectively located on the same horizontal plane with the first groove 8 and the second groove 9, and the second colored regions 16 are other regions on the slide column 4 except the first colored regions 15. First scribble the color zone 15 and color for green, second scribble the color zone 16 and color for red, in the sliding tray 3 vertical upper and lower slip sliding column 4, when observing in observation window 14 for green, for first groove 8 or second groove 9 and fixed block 6 have realized the alignment promptly, rotate fixed block 6 this moment and make fixed block 6 insert in the fixed slot 7 can realize the fixed to sliding column 4. When the observation window 14 is observed to be red, the fixing block 6 is not aligned with the first groove 8 and the second groove 9, so that the functions of assisting and prompting workers can be achieved, and the workers are reminded to adjust the positions of the sliding columns 4.
The implementation principle of the embodiment is as follows: when placing box 1 on the table, rotate fixed block 6 and make fixed block 6 rotate out from fixed slot 7, torsional spring 10 is compressed, and slip post 4 makes slip post 4 and the universal wheel 2 of bottom retract into sliding tray 3, when treating that observation window 14 shows to be green, loosen fixed block 6, fixed block 6 inserts in fixed slot 7 under the restoring force of torsional spring 10.
